Sep 1, 2007 WOMENS SOCCER OPENS SEASON WITH A 3-0 WIN OVER PINE MANOR NEW LONDON, CONN.-Second year head coach Damian Houlden and his
women's soccer team opened up their 2007 campaign with a 3-0 win
over Pine Manor College on Alumni Field on Saturday
afternoon.
The first game of the season for the two young teams produced
only four shots in the first 40 minutes. At 39:07, junior
midfielder Alex Chatilovicz (Stevenson, Md.) floated
a corner kick through traffic for Mitchell's first goal of the
game. About a minute later Chatilovicz spread the wealth with
an assist to first year forward Paige
Enhot (Cambridge, Md.) for her first collegiate
goal. Enhot was not finished, she netted her second goal at
the 70 minute mark off a pass from fellow first-year Megan Rowley
(Buzzard Bay, Mass.)
In the net for Mitchell were new faces to the soccer pitch, but
not to the college. Junior Colleen Seymour (Old Saybrook, Conn.) earned her
first shutout victory as goalie with her two saves in the first
half. Seymour is also a women's basketball player.
Three-sport sophomore standout Sara
Krolikowski (Bristol, Conn.) traded in her knee pads
for goalie gloves as well this season am turned in a key save in
the second half. Krolikowski is also a women's basketball
player and a starter on the softball team.
Mitchell will spend Labor Day working towards their second
victory against Wheelock College at 3:00 PM in Chestnut Hill, Mass.
(on Pine Manor's campus). Pine Manor will re-group on
Wednesday (9/5) for their home opener at 4:00 PM with Lesley
University. Both Wheelock and Lesley University will join
Mitchell as members of the NCAA Division III New England Collegiate
Conference which begins play for the 2008-2009 season.
